A group of 20 South African companies will be travelling to Mozambique to exhibit their products and services in the Maputo International Trade Fair, the Department of Trade and Industry (dti) announced yesterday (Thursday).
Participation in the trade fair – running from August 27 to September 3 – is supported through the dti’s Export Marketing and Investment Assistance scheme which aims to grow SA’s manufacturing sector.
“The objective of the scheme is to develop export markets for South African products to Mozambique,” said Minister of Trade and Industry, Dr Rob Davies.
